Third Rock Ventures LLC Investment ManagersFinance Third Rock Ventures LLC (Third Rock Ventures) is a venture capital firm founded in 2007 by Mark Levin, Robert Tepper, Kevin Starr and Nick Leschly. The firm is head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ts. | Investment Managers | Private Equity Investor Private Equity Investor Corporate Officer/Principal Private Equity Investor | |

Aerium Therapeutics, Inc.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services Aerium Therapeutics, Inc. is an American biotechnology company that focuses on epidemic and pandemic preparedness. The company is based in Lausanne and has operations in the United States. The company's mission is to discover and develop antibodies and small molecule antivirals against SARS-CoV-2 and other epidemic and pandemic threats. Aerium Therapeutics has a team of world-class scientists and biotechnology veterans, as well as experienced investors. Aerium's lead assets are monoclonal antibodies that show broad activity against important variants of concern (VOCs) of SARS-CoV-2, including Omicron and its subvariants. The company plans to expand its pipeline to antiviral therapeutics in late 2022 and will broaden its focus to other epidemic and pandemic threats in the future.
